CentOS 6.5 安装Oracle 11g详细教程
需积分: 13 149 浏览量
更新于2024-07-21
收藏 5.95MB DOC 举报
"CentOS 6.5 系统Oracle 11g R2的安装教程"
在Linux系统中安装Oracle数据库是一项技术性的工作,需要遵循一系列详细的步骤和配置。本教程针对CentOS 6.5操作系统,讲解了Oracle 11g R2数据库的安装过程。虽然可能还存在一些未优化的细节,但根据描述,这些不足并不影响数据库的正常运行。以下是安装过程中关键的步骤和配置:
首先,确保系统满足Oracle 11g R2的最低硬件和软件需求。然后,通过YUM包管理器安装一系列依赖包,这些包包括但不限于binutils、gcc、glibc、ksh、libaio、make、sysstat、unixODBC和libXp等。这些包对于Oracle数据库的运行至关重要,提供了编译环境、库文件和其他必需工具。
接下来,为了优化Oracle数据库的性能和安全性,需要进行用户限制和系统配置。修改`/etc/security/limits.conf`文件,增加对Oracle用户的软硬限制,例如nproc(最大进程数)和nofile(最大打开文件数)。这样可以确保Oracle数据库在处理大量并发连接时能有效工作。
接着,编辑`/etc/pam.d/login`文件,引入`pam_limits.so`模块,以使用户限制生效。这一改动确保了登录会话能正确应用之前在limits.conf中设置的参数。
进一步,调整内核参数以适应Oracle的需求。修改`/etc/sysctl.conf`文件,增加或修改如`fs.file-max`、`kernel.shmall`、`kernel.shmmax`和`kernel.sem`等参数,以提高系统处理大量文件和共享内存的能力。这些调整对于Oracle数据库的高效运行至关重要。
安装Oracle数据库软件本身通常涉及创建一个专用的Oracle用户,设置合适的目录权限,然后在该用户下解压和运行安装脚本。在安装过程中,还需要根据提示配置数据库实例、监听器、安全选项以及初始化参数文件。
安装完成后,进行数据库创建和初始化,这通常涉及运行DBCA(Database Configuration Assistant)或手动执行SQL脚本来创建数据库实例。还要确保启动监听器服务,并进行必要的网络配置,以便远程访问数据库。
最后,进行数据库的性能调优和安全检查,如设置适当的初始化参数,优化内存分配,配置审计和权限,以及定期进行维护任务,如备份和更新补丁。
尽管这个教程可能不完美,但对于初学者或寻求快速参考的人来说,它提供了一个基础的安装指南。如果你在使用过程中遇到问题或者想要进一步优化,建议查阅Oracle官方文档或在线社区,以获取更详尽的信息和最佳实践。
2018-10-12 上传
2019-03-28 上传
2017-04-26 上传
2016-04-12 上传
2017-12-01 上传
2019-05-24 上传
点击了解资源详情
点击了解资源详情
黑墨
- 粉丝: 1
- 资源: 2
最新资源
- 高清艺术文字图标资源,PNG和ICO格式免费下载
- mui框架HTML5应用界面组件使用示例教程
- Vue.js开发利器:chrome-vue-devtools插件解析
- 掌握ElectronBrowserJS:打造跨平台电子应用
- 前端导师教程:构建与部署社交证明页面
- Java多线程与线程安全在断点续传中的实现
- 免Root一键卸载安卓预装应用教程
- 易语言实现高级表格滚动条完美控制技巧
- 超声波测距尺的源码实现
- 数据可视化与交互:构建易用的数据界面
- 实现Discourse外聘回复自动标记的简易插件
- 链表的头插法与尾插法实现及长度计算
- Playwright与Typescript及Mocha集成:自动化UI测试实践指南
- 128x128像素线性工具图标下载集合
- 易语言安装包程序增强版:智能导入与重复库过滤
- 利用AJAX与Spotify API在Google地图中探索世界音乐排行榜